Frequently, a report aims to guide and influence decision making. Professionals from many fields regularly write reports. So report writing features largely in university assignments, both as individual and team tasks. Reports can take many forms and address many different purposes. You need to continually consider who the report is being written for. Are you writing for a client?

A manager? Do you have two audiences e. The answers to these questions will guide decisions about how the report is structured, the amount of background information you include, what type of information is required, and how best to present the report, including the level of technical language you use. All reports share some common features, which differentiate them from other types of writing at University like essays as outlined in the following table.

Reports are meant to be read selectively. This means, the reader may choose to read and refer to sections in a particular order, rather than from start to finish. This is why features like a title page, table of contents, bolded headings, numbering, lettering, and bullet points are important in a report. If your report is a professional task, what style and presentation considerations are important in your organisation? Generally, a formal business report will contain some or all of the following sections, typically presented in this order:.

The preliminary section refers to the parts at the beginning of the report before the introduction. It includes the title page, table of contents, glossary if required and executive summary. Reports usually contain an executive summary after the title page.

It is intended to inform the time-poor executive of the essential elements of the report. It contains no quotations and is usually no more than one page in length.

The executive summary is placed at the beginning of the report, after the title page, but before the introduction. Detailed information including figures, tables and references or discussion is not included in the executive summary.

It is often best to write the executive summary last. In some assessments, the executive summary is not included in the word-count. Check your assignment instructions carefully. The table of contents is a list of different sections or chapters of a report with their corresponding page numbers, which make locating specific information in the report easy and functions as a roadmap to the report.

Regardless of the length of your report, the table of contents makes it reader-friendly by enabling easy navigation. The organisational style you choose for the table of contents has implications for the whole document, so choose your system carefully and apply it consistently, indicating section titles, sub-headings and page numbers.

Similar to the table of contents, reports usually include a list of tables and figures which indicate the titles and page numbers of the visuals used across the report to make them easy to locate. When there are six or more figures, they are often listed on a separate page with their corresponding page numbers in the text.

Examples of figures include charts, photographs, drawings, diagrams, illustrations or other non-text depictions. When there are fewer than six, they can be included in the table of contents.
